[23p-D316-1] Observing coupled mechanical modes in chained microbottle optomechanical resonators

〇Motoki Asano1, Hiroshi Yamaguchi1, Hajime Okamoto1 (1.NTT BRL)

Keywords:Cavity optomechanics, Whispering gallery mode resonator

We demonstrate mechanical coupling between two microbottle optomechanical resonators, which have high-Q optical and mechanical modes, by making adjacent on a single mode optical fiber. This structure can be utilized as a multimode optomechanical system where multiple optical and mechanical modes are coupled each other. Furthermore, it would be applicable to novel applications, control of optical and mechanical modes by adding tensile and torsional forces and operation in liquid environment.
